Quasiperiodic Crystallography
Quasiperiodic crystallography refers to the study of structures that are ordered but not periodic, exhibiting a regular pattern that never repeats exactly, defying the conventional definition of a crystal.

Nitrogen fixation in plants is the process by which atmospheric nitrogen (N2) is converted into a form that plants can absorb and utilize, typically ammonia (NH3), through a symbiotic relationship with certain bacteria.
